Yes that’s right if you have the money you can now buy Johncow.com. I was doing some sitehoppin last night and ran across Nierva.com where he mentiod the John Cow site being up for sale. Was new news to me. but it looks like the site has been up for sale for a few days so far. We shall have to see who bites at the $25K minimum starting bid. It seems a bit high, but if you look at all the work that has been put in to the site and the stats it’s not really that bad of an offer. The site makes at the most $2,500 a month off of diffrent advertising networks, so you can look at it as if you will be making your money back in less than a years time if you bid on the site and win.
The sell is the whole package including the blog, the domain name .COM, .BIZ, .INFO, .ORG, and .US, along with some of the social network acconts associated with the blog. The sites SEO and stats are nice with a PR 3, Alexa of 22,100 and tons of backlinks and readers. .
